West Bengal on Edge: Verdict Day Beckons Amid Political Tensions
West Bengal awaits election results after intense campaigns by major political parties. With 77 counting centers, the state anticipates whether TMC retains power or BJP gains ground. Tight security and strict protocols ensure a peaceful counting process. High-profile figures, including Mamata Banerjee and Suvendu Adhikari, vie for key seats.

As West Bengal braces for the announcement of election results, anticipation permeates the state's political landscape. With the TMC and BJP locked in fierce competition, the outcome could signal a shift in power dynamics.
Voting concluded with a record turnout, and now 77 centers prepare for the critical vote count. Tight security ensures the integrity of this pivotal process.
Both major parties wage formidable campaigns targeting each other's policies and performance. Key political figures, like Mamata Banerjee and Suvendu Adhikari, play crucial roles in the unfolding drama on verdict day.
